Meet Our Lacey Team
Stacie Torres
FOUNDER
Stacie Torres had no idea as a little girl watching her mom take care of clients with intellectual and developmental disabilities that she would grow up to someday be co-owner of a supported living company. At 18 she started working as a Direct Support Professional and moved up the ladder of responsibility until she became a General Manager. Stacie loved working with the clients, helping them develop new skills and being involved in the community. When the opportunity presented itself in April of 2020, Stacie joined with her peer of many years, Vickie Haase, in opening Northwest Supported Living. Stacie loves the business side of the company as well as finding a great deal that will benefit employees and clients.
In her free time, Stacie enjoys spending time with her son and always stylishly dressed French Bulldog Scarlett, collecting rocks and crystals, decorating, and starting a million art projects that she never finishes.
Vickie Haase
FOUNDER
Vickie Haase launched into her career as a caregiver right after high school. From her first job in nursing homes to adult foster care working with elders she finally found her niche in supported living. Starting as a Direct Support Professional, Vickie continued to grow as a Supervisor, Manager, Program Director and finally, General Manager. In April of 2020 she along with Stacie Torres decided to grab that golden ring off the carousel of life and start their own Supported Living company, Northwest Supported Living.
With a growing business and in an everchanging world, Vickie gets satisfaction from helping her staff grow in their skills and watching them be successful. She has an open door philosophy, loves problem solving with staff and has never met a karaoke song she doesn’t know. In her free time Vickie can be found playing games with the grandkids, traveling and visiting with family and friends, checking out a new Escape room, reading, and trying new recipes.
Susan Bueno
PROGRAM DIRECTOR
Susan started off her caregiving career working for the ARC of Kauai then with Easter Seals of Hawaii. While working as a Program Assistant for their adult day program, she also took classes for nursing. After completing those courses, she realized her heart was still with Easter Seals and also Special Olympics where she continued to be involved for a number of years. One of her favorite thing was doing hair and makeup for individuals attending the Night to Shine ball. Once she moved to Washington, she coordinated respite care/supported living and also worked for the state of Washington before becoming the Program Director for NWSL. In her free time, she enjoys cooking, puzzles, hiking, spending time with family, road trips, and traveling.
